Features and Benefits
Methylsilane is used in the plasma-assisted CVD of silicon carbide (SiC) and as a precursor to the epitaxial growth of SiGeC alloy layers via rapid thermal CVD.1 Recent developments include the use of methylsilane as a precursor to silicon-carbon-hydrogen polymer used as photoresists.
Precursor to silicon carbide or alloy thin films by chemical vapor deposition (CVD) and molecular beam epitaxy (MBE).
